Hello All:

I just picked up my new (2008) Prius yesterday.
A friend of mine, told me to check out this site and also
to put more air in my tires (recommended at least 42/40).
My tires are Goodyear Integrity's, and I was concerned that with air
expansion from the now warm weather, would this be the ideal PSI Ratio.
Or, am I asking for trouble!
Please advise on this issue, and any other suggestions would be greatly appreciated.

Hi gpg and welcome To PC. You have a smart friend. He is indeed right on with encouraging you to up the tire pressure. Anything up to max sidewall (probably 44psi) is perfectly safe and will increase both your mpg and your tire life. What you may sacrifice is a soft ride, and that is what the tire pressure recommended on the door jamb will give you. The lower the tire pressure, the more the sidewalls of the tire will flex, and that is what causes tires to heat up. If you do a site search for tire pressure you will see many posts from owners whose tires have worn out earlier than they should have because they ran them at 35/33. Always keep the front 2 psi higher than the rear to support the weight of the engine and ensure proper handling.
